alberto_di_gio wrote:Am I wrong or currently we have less buildings which demolish during an explosion? Or just because people are not going for buildings any more?
p.s: thats a great trailer video!
I think it's just that the maps are so huge now that the destroyables have to be spread out a bit more. There is a limit on how many you can have on a map before it causes server crashes (255?) and even if your map has less than that, the destroyables can cause serious lag. So you are seeing the same amount of them, they are just spread out further.
